Hull 1 Millwall 2 BY MIKE WHALLEY

ABEL HERNANDEZ ended more than six months of injury misery with a comeback goal – but could not save Nigel Adkins from his first home defeat as Hull boss.

The Uruguay striker came on as a second-half sub to play for the first time since snapping his Achilles tendon in August, and swept in a Harry Wilson free-kick from close range with 11 minutes left.

It might have made a difference had Hull not started so badly – as George Saville needed just 51 seconds to nip on to Lee Gregory’s backheel and set Millwall towards a fifth straight away league win.

Jarrod Bowen hit the bar for Hull, but centre-back Jake Cooper headed in a second for the Lions from Ben Marshall’s corner before the break to increase Adkins’ relegation fears.
